1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method on-line through which a lengthy URL can be converted right into a shorter, more manageable variety. This shortened URL redirects to the first lengthy URL when visited. Products and services like Bitly and TinyURL are well-recognized examples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social media marketing platforms like Twitter, in which character limitations for posts made it tricky to share prolonged URLs.

Outside of social networking, URL shorteners are valuable in advertising campaigns, e-mail, and printed media wherever extensive URLs can be cumbersome.

2. Main Components of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ener ordinarily includes the subsequent factors:

Internet Interface: This is actually the entrance-finish section exactly where consumers can enter their very long URLs and get shortened versions. It may be an easy variety on the Web content.
Database: A database is important to retail store the mapping in between the original very long URL plus the sh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L selections like MongoDB may be used.
Redirection Logic: Here is the backend logic that usually takes the brief URL and redirects the consumer towards the corresponding very long URL. This logic will likely be implemented in the online server or an application layer.
API: Several URL shorteners supply an API so that 3rd-occasion purposes can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first very long URLs.
three. Designing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ing a lengthy URL into a brief one particular. Several methods is often used, which include:

Hashing: The prolonged URL could be hashed into a fixed-dimensions string, which serves as the shorter URL. Having said that, hash collisions (unique URLs leading to the identical h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: A single prevalent strategy is to work with Base62 encoding (which takes advantage of 62 characters: 0-nine, A-Z, along with a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ry within the database. This method makes sure that the shorter URL is as small as you possibly can.
Random String Technology: An additional tactic would be to deliver a random string of a hard and fast size (e.g., six characters) and Check out if it’s presently in use in the database. Otherwise, it’s assigned on the extended URL.
4. Databases Administration
The databases schema for your URL shortener is usually clear-cut, with two Principal fields:

ID: A novel identifier for every URL entry.
Prolonged URL: The original URL that should be shortened.
Shorter URL/Slug: The limited Edition from the URL, often saved as a singular string.
In combination with these, you should retail outlet metadata like the creation day, expiration date, and the volume of periods the quick URL continues to be accessed.

5. Managing Redirection
Redirection is usually a critical A part of the URL shortener's operation. Whenever a consumer clicks on a short URL, the assistance really should immediately retrieve the first URL from the databases and redirect the person applying an HTTP 301 (long term redirect) or 302 (short-term redirect) standing code.

Performance is key listed here, as the process need to be virtually instantaneous. Methods like databases indexing and caching (e.g., utilizing Redis or Memcached) is usually employed to hurry up the retrieval process.

six. Stability Factors
Stability is a substantial worry in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ener may be abused to unfold destructive links. Employing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-bash security companies to examine URLs right before shortening them can mitigate this danger.
Spam Prevention: Fee restricting and CAPTCHA can reduce abuse by spammers attempting to create Countless short URLs.
7. Scalability
As the URL shortener grows, it may need to deal with countless UR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, probably invol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ute site visitors across several servers to deal with large loads.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Independent worries like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into unique expert services to boost sc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ners usually offer analytics to track how frequently a short URL is clicked, in which the visitors is coming from, as well as other useful metrics. This necessitates logging Just about every redirect And perhaps integrating with analytics platforms.

9. Summary
Creating a URL shortener entails a mixture of frontend and backend advancement, databases administration, and attention to stability and scalability. Although it may appear to be a simple company, making a robust, successful, and secure URL shortener provides a number of worries and needs careful arranging and execution. No matter if you’re producing it for personal use, inside company instruments, or as a community company, comprehension the fundamental principles and finest practices is essential for achievements.
